Settlement arises when the soil beneath the foundation compacts or shifts, causing uneven sinking. Settlement cracks often originate in a corner and follow a stair-step pattern down a cinder block wall or run diagonally on a poured wall. Such cracks indicate ongoing movement, necessitating urgent foundation repair. For example, piers can further damage a foundation if they are not installed correctly. If a single pier is raised 3/4″ in. above adjacent piers, the foundation can sustain further cracks. Steel piers also require significantly harder load-bearing soils or bedrock.

Vertical shrinkage cracks in foundation walls: If a vertical crack is fairly uniform in width we pose that it was produced either by a non-sloping vertical settlement of one section of the footing or foundation wall, or the crack was produced by shrinkage (in some wall materials like concrete) not by vertical movement at all. Diagonal cracking usually indicates actual vertical movement in the structure or differential ...When a basement floor crack is combined with heaving, this is a cause for concern. Heaving suggests that the soil beneath the basement floor is expanding. Heaving is especially common in areas with clay soil. The soil creates enough pressure to lift and crack a concrete slab floor when it becomes wet.Learn about the different types of foundation cracks, what causes them and when to fix them.
